Site Manager Disrepair, Damp & Mould Works

Location: Stevenage, Camden & Surrounding Areas

Salary: £40,000 £45,000 per annum (negotiable depending on experience), car allowance and fuel card on top

Role Type: Full-Time | Permanent


About the Role

Were looking for an experienced Site Manager to oversee and deliver high-quality disrepair, damp, and mould remediation works within the social housing sector. This is an excellent opportunity to join a forward-thinking team where your expertise will help improve residents' living conditions across Stevenage, Camden, and nearby areas.

Youll play a key role in project delivery, site compliance, and client satisfaction, all while ensuring health & safety and quality standards are upheld at every stage.


If you're ready to lead with care, skill, and dedication, we'd love to hear from you!


Main Objectives of the Site Manager role:

  • Manage day-to-day site operations for disrepair, damp, and mould projects
  • Conduct thorough pre- and post-work inspections to ensure scopes are accurate and repairs meet quality standards
  • Coordinate subcontractors and operatives to ensure timely and cost-effective delivery
  • Build strong relationships with residents, housing officers, and client teams to deliver exceptional customer service
  • Ensure all works are compliant with CDM regulations, H&S policies, and company procedures
  • Maintain accurate site documentation, including risk assessments, method statements, progress reports, and site photos
  • Identify, report, and resolve any issues, delays, or deviations in scope


What Were Looking For

  • Proven experience as a Site Manager, preferably within social housing and disrepair projects
  • In-depth understanding of construction methods and common defects, especially those related to damp, mould, and structural disrepair
  • Confident using tablets and Microsoft Office (especially Word & Excel) for reporting and documentation
  • Excellent communication and stakeholder management skills
  • Full UK Driving Licence (essential)


Desirable Skills & Certifications

  • Asbestos Awareness certification
  • Experience with NHF Schedule of Rates
  • Ability to manage multiple sites or a team of mobile operatives


Essential Certifications

  • Site Management Safety Training Scheme [SMSTS] or Site Supervision Safety Training Scheme [SSSTS]
  • First Aid at Work
  • CSCS card
  • Fire Marshal/ Safety Certificate
